Knights Bid Emotional Farewell to Stars as 2025 Season Approaches

The Knights NRLW squad experienced a poignant evening as they bid farewell to several prominent players last night. The event marked the end of an era for the team, coinciding with the anticipation of the upcoming 2025 season.

Among the standout moments was the recognition of Yasmin Clydsdale, the team’s captain, who concluded a remarkable season. Clydsdale added yet another accolade to her impressive collection, underscoring her impact on the sport and the team.

As the Knights prepare for the new season, the farewell ceremony highlighted the contributions of key players who have left an indelible mark on the club. The emotional atmosphere was palpable, as teammates, staff, and fans reflected on the successes and memories forged throughout their time with the team.
